Determine which kind of swap is right for you. The most common option is the swapping of primary residences, in which case both parties are vacationing in each others' homes at exactly the same time. If you own more than one home, you can engage in swaps that are coincident so you can travel at a different time than the individual with whom you are swapping. With this kind of swap, you may well be able to exchange timeshares and vacation rentals. Another sort of nonsimultaneous exchange could entail inviting a person to stay in your house while you're there, and vice versa.

The contract should also contain a cancellation policy that may deter a renter from backing out of the trade. If the property is in a location prone to natural disasters for example hurricanes, floods or earthquakes the contract should include a good faith clause which will release the renter from the contract if a disaster happens before the rental and renders the property uninhabitable.
Have all provisions in writing for the vacation home rental,. The contract must say the location of the property, dates of rent payment schedule, entire rental cost and leasing. Any individual policies like policies relating to smoking, pets, and occupancy limits also must be in the contract. Include a damages clause, which defines deposit rules and monetary repercussions affecting any damages done to the property.

Consider cost. What's the maximum amount of cash you can spend per month? Keep this whole sum in mind in the least times, and do not exceed your maximum funds. If flat fees usually do not include utilities, make certain to lower the price you'll be able to pay for rent since you'll also must pay for utilities like heat, cable, and the web.
Determine between an unfurnished apartment or a furnished apartment. Furnished flats will likely cost more, but if you don't have any furniture and do not intend to purchase any furniture, renting a furnished flat may be a good option.
